On Thu Apr 17 10:51:10 2008, ambs wrote:
> A solution was implemented at revision 27020.
> They might be cases where this doesn't work. (hope not)
This is what I got on Linux at r27021:
Determining if your platform supports readline...cc -pipe
-I/usr/local/include -D_LARGEFILE_SOURCE -D_FILE_OFFSET_BITS=64
-D_GNU_SOURCE -DHASATTRIBUTE_CONST -DHASATTRIBUTE_DEPRECATED
-DHASATTRIBUTE_MALLOC -DHASATTRIBUTE_NONNULL -DHASATTRIBUTE_NORETURN
-DHASATTRIBUTE_PURE -DHASATTRIBUTE_UNUSED
-DHASATTRIBUTE_WARN_UNUSED_RESULT -falign-functions=16
-fvisibility=hidden -maccumulate-outgoing-args -W -Wall
-Waggregate-return -Wbad-function-cast -Wc++-compat -Wcast-align
-Wcast-qual -Wchar-subscripts -Wcomment -Wdeclaration-after-statement
-Wdisabled-optimization -Wendif-labels -Wextra -Wformat
-Wformat-extra-args -Wformat-nonliteral -Wformat-security -Wformat-y2k
-Wimplicit -Wimplicit-function-declaration -Wimplicit-int -Wimport
-Winit-self -Winline -Winvalid-pch -Wmain -Wmissing-braces
-Wmissing-declarations -Wmissing-field-initializers
-Wno-missing-format-attribute -Wmissing-include-dirs
-Wmissing-prototypes -Wnested-externs -Wnonnull -Wpacked -Wparentheses
-Wpointer-arith -Wreturn-type -Wsequence-point -Wno-shadow
-Wsign-compare -Wstrict-aliasing -Wstrict-aliasing=2 -Wswitch
-Wswitch-default -Wtrigraphs -Wundef -Wunknown-pragmas -Wno-unused
-Wvariadic-macros -Wwrite-strings -I./include -c test.c
cc -L/usr/local/lib -Wl,-E test.o -o test -lnsl -ldl -lm -lcrypt
-lutil -lpthread -lrt -lreadline
/usr/bin/ld: cannot find -lreadline
collect2: ld returned 1 exit status
cc -pipe -I/usr/local/include -D_LARGEFILE_SOURCE
-D_FILE_OFFSET_BITS=64 -D_GNU_SOURCE -DHASATTRIBUTE_CONST
-DHASATTRIBUTE_DEPRECATED -DHASATTRIBUTE_MALLOC -DHASATTRIBUTE_NONNULL
-DHASATTRIBUTE_NORETURN -DHASATTRIBUTE_PURE -DHASATTRIBUTE_UNUSED
-DHASATTRIBUTE_WARN_UNUSED_RESULT -falign-functions=16
-fvisibility=hidden -maccumulate-outgoing-args -W -Wall
-Waggregate-return -Wbad-function-cast -Wc++-compat -Wcast-align
-Wcast-qual -Wchar-subscripts -Wcomment -Wdeclaration-after-statement
-Wdisabled-optimization -Wendif-labels -Wextra -Wformat
-Wformat-extra-args -Wformat-nonliteral -Wformat-security -Wformat-y2k
-Wimplicit -Wimplicit-function-declaration -Wimplicit-int -Wimport
-Winit-self -Winline -Winvalid-pch -Wmain -Wmissing-braces
-Wmissing-declarations -Wmissing-field-initializers
-Wno-missing-format-attribute -Wmissing-include-dirs
-Wmissing-prototypes -Wnested-externs -Wnonnull -Wpacked -Wparentheses
-Wpointer-arith -Wreturn-type -Wsequence-point -Wno-shadow
-Wsign-compare -Wstrict-aliasing -Wstrict-aliasing=2 -Wswitch
-Wswitch-default -Wtrigraphs -Wundef -Wunknown-pragmas -Wno-unused
-Wvariadic-macros -Wwrite-strings -I./include -c test.c
cc -L/usr/local/lib -Wl,-E test.o -o test -lnsl -ldl -lm -lcrypt
-lutil -lpthread -lrt -lreadline -lncurses
/usr/bin/ld: cannot find -lreadline
collect2: ld returned 1 exit status
(no) .......................no.
Setting Configuration Data:
(
verbose => undef,
);
But whenever I say 'sudo apt-get install libreadline5', I'm told the
package is up-to-date.
Configure.pl continues to correctly detect readline on my Mac OS X 10.4,
where (IIRC) I installed it via Fink.
kid51